MySQL是一个开源的关系型数据库管理系统,由瑞典MySQL AB公司开发,随后成为Oracle公司的一部分,作为一个广泛应用在全球的数据库,MySQL因其独特的特点和优势而受到许多开发者和企业的青睐。
开源免费是MySQL的一大亮点,作为开源软件,MySQL允许用户自由地使用、修改和分发其源代码,这意味着企业和个人可以在不支付额外费用的情况下享受其强大的数据库功能。
MySQL具备高性能和稳定性,它使用了多种优化技术和存储引擎,例如InnoDB,来提高查询速度和事务处理性能,同时保证了数据的安全性和完整性,这些技术使得MySQL能够在处理大量数据和复杂查询时仍保持高效和稳定。
易用性和可管理性也是MySQL的关键特点,MySQL提供了直观的管理工具和详尽的文档支持,帮助用户轻松进行数据库的安装、配置和维护工作,它的简单语法和用户友好的界面大大降低了数据库管理的门槛。
MySQL还具有出色的可扩展性和灵活性,它不仅支持多种操作系统如Linux、Windows、macOS等,还可以通过各种API与不同的编程语言协同工作,满足多元化的开发需求,随着业务的发展和数据量的增长,MySQL可以通过分区、复制等高级功能来应对,确保数据库服务的持续可用性和性能。
在安全性和权限控制方面,MySQL也表现出色,它提供了复杂的权限系统和安全机制,包括数据加密、防火墙规则设置等,以确保数据的安全性和隐私保护。
广泛的应用场景展现了MySQL的强大适应能力,无论是网站开发、企业信息系统,还是云服务和大数据处理,MySQL都能提供可靠的数据存储解决方案,特别是在WEB应用方面,MySQL凭借其高性能和稳定性成为最佳的关系数据库管理系统之一。
MySQL以其开源免费、高性能和稳定性、易用性和可管理性、可扩展性和灵活性、安全性和权限控制、广泛的应用场景六大特点,成为了一个值得信赖和依赖的数据库管理系统。
FAQs
Q1: MySQL和其他数据库比较有何优劣?
A1: MySQL的主要优势在于其开源免费的特性,用户可以节省成本的同时享受持续的技术更新和支持,其高性能处理和稳定性使其适用于各种规模的应用,相比于一些商业数据库,MySQL可能在高级功能和专业定制服务上略显不足。
Q2: 如何快速掌握MySQL?
A2: 快速掌握MySQL可以通过以下几个步骤实现:利用其广泛的文档资源和社区论坛获取基础知识;通过实践操作安装和配置MySQL数据库;通过在线课程和教程学习SQL语句和数据库管理技巧;参与实际项目或开源项目,积累实战经验。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/927917.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复